Vince Deadrick, Jr. is in the chair this week, a man whom Connor and Dominic know best as the stunt coordinator for all four seasons of Enterprise, and the primary stunt double for Scott Bakula. He's a man who's had more thn 50 years in the business, and has recently been honored for his massive contribution to film and television by the Children and Family Emmy Awards. You've seen him -- even if you didn't know it -- in The Six Million Dollar Man, the original Battlestar Galactica, Romancing the Stone, MacGyver, Titanic, The Big Lebowski, Iron Man... among the tens of dozens of credits on his resumé since he broke into the industry. Connor Trinneer and Dominic Keating watch Star Trek: Enterprise's "The Communicator", joined by the episode's writer, André Bormanis. Back in Enterprise time, the fledgling ideas behind the Prime Directive get put to the test when Malcolm loses his communicator on a pre-warp planet. In a race against time before he and Archer are executed, the crew launches a daring rescue in a Suliban cell ship. Trip's arm and a civilization's innocence are the major casualties in this endeavor!
